Transaction 4350754039ad3263778e129fb9b2e4180adbacf4ba03ab3e9ae90e9f20b04ef9
1 Input
1 Output
-
4350754039ad3263778e129fb9b2e4180adbacf4ba03ab3e9ae90e9f20b04ef9:0
- value
- 12008335
- script pubkey
- OP_0 OP_PUSHBYTES_20 324ce1039bd8e48280a42eaca59ee2e9dae3377d
- address
- bc1qxfxwzqummrjg9q9y96k2t8hza8dwxdma6edye5